two problems with the poppy buying theory. (they don't completely ruin it, but they do expose it not the be the great eureka that some people would make it seem)
1. Supply and demand. The cost of a poppy now is not what we will pay if we start buying them. If we buy them then the demand on the illegal side goes up and so does the price, enter a bidding war with terrorists.
2. Coercion, the taliban will threaten and bully the farmer into selling them their opium.
